Daisuke Iohara is a scholar working on Pharmaceutical Science, Materials Chemistry and Organic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Daisuke Iohara has authored 66 papers receiving a total of 982 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Pharmaceutical Science, 21 papers in Materials Chemistry and 19 papers in Organic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Daisuke Iohara’s work include Drug Solubulity and Delivery Systems (17 papers), Fullerene Chemistry and Applications (9 papers) and Crystallization and Solubility Studies (9 papers). Daisuke Iohara is often cited by papers focused on Drug Solubulity and Delivery Systems (17 papers), Fullerene Chemistry and Applications (9 papers) and Crystallization and Solubility Studies (9 papers). Daisuke Iohara coll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Saudi Arabia and United States. Daisuke Iohara's co-authors include Fumitoshi Hirayama, Kaneto Uekama, Makoto Anraku, Hidetoshi Arima and Masaki Otagiri and has published in prestigious journals such as Biomaterials, Langmuir and International Journal of Molecular Sciences.
